When to hire a Fractional M&A Manager

You do not need a full-time M&A hire to run a great deal process. These are the signals that it is time to bring in fractional M&A leadership.

Hire a Fractional M&A Manager
  • A Deal Is on the Table and You Are Not Ready

    An acquisition target has emerged or an inbound offer has arrived and your team lacks the bandwidth or deal experience to move quickly. A fractional M&A Manager can step in immediately to structure the process, coordinate diligence, and keep the deal on track.

  • Post-Merger Integration Is Stalling

    You closed a deal but the integration is behind schedule, teams are misaligned, and synergies are not materializing. An experienced M&A Manager brings a proven integration playbook and the cross-functional authority to drive execution.

  • Your Finance Team Is Stretched Thin

    Your CFO or finance leads are managing the core business and cannot dedicate the time a live transaction demands. Fractional M&A support gives you a dedicated operator without pulling your existing team off critical work.

  • You Need a Repeatable M&A Process

    You are planning multiple acquisitions over the next 12-24 months and need to build out deal sourcing, diligence templates, and integration frameworks. A fractional M&A Manager can build the infrastructure while running your first deals.

  • Diligence Quality Is a Concern

    Past deals have surfaced surprises post-close because financial, operational, or legal diligence was not rigorous enough. A seasoned M&A Manager brings structured diligence frameworks to surface risk before you sign.

  • You Are Exploring a Sale or Fundraise

    You are preparing for a potential exit or capital raise and need someone to own the financial model, data room, and buyer or investor process. A fractional M&A Manager can lead that work without the cost of a full-time hire or advisory retainer.

Fractional vs full-time vs agency

Three ways to get M&A Manager leadership, and where each one wins.

FactorFractional M&A ManagerFull-Time M&A ManagerM&A Advisory Firm
Time to Start~3 days3-6 months1-3 weeks
Engagement StructureMonthly retainer, scoped SOWSalary + bonus + benefitsProject fee or success fee
Cost ProfileFraction of full-time costHigh fixed overheadHigh variable fees, often deal-contingent
Best ForActive deals, integration work, or ongoing M&A strategy without a full-time headcountSustained, high-volume M&A pipeline with long-term team buildingSell-side advisory or large-cap transactions requiring a full banking team
FlexibilityScale up or down by deal stageFixed headcount commitmentLocked into engagement scope
Operator AccountabilityEmbedded in your team, aligned to your outcomesInternal employee, full alignmentExternal advisor, incentives may diverge
